### Audit Item 14: Payroll Export Format Change

Verify that the Wagemill payroll export migrated cleanly from the legacy fixed-width format to the new delimited format. Confirm that rounding behavior for partial-hour entries is unchanged, that the parallel-run comparison covered two full pay cycles, and that downstream reconciliation jobs were updated before cutover. Any discrepancy above one cent per record must be documented with a remediation note. Accountability for completing and evidencing this item rests with the individual named below.

signatory, yahog-badug: Quenix Ulaael

Q: How do I get into the pop-up office at the Veldham Trade Fair?

A: Our temporary office sits behind the Corvex Instruments stand in Hall 4, marked with a blue banner. It is staffed from 08:30 to 18:00 during the fair. Team assistants escorting guests should check badges at the curtain and make sure the rear flap stays zipped, as fair security patrols only hourly. The cabinet door at the back, where laptops and petty cash are stored, opens with the code below.

badge for kahif-kahog: bdg-QW-0

## Rounding Behavior — CurrexCore API

Conversions use banker's rounding at 6 decimal places; display rounding happens client-side. Cumulative drift across batch conversions stays under 0.0001 units per 10k operations. Release managers should verify the drift report endpoint before each cut. The endpoint requires an internal key scoped to read-only metrics. Use the key below.

app token of fajop-fahif = qvz4-AnML

Hi team,

Before I hand off the 3.2 release, please note the humidity sensor drift reported on Verdana controllers in the Elmbrook trial site. Drift exceeds 4% after roughly ten days of continuous operation; firmware 3.2.1 adds an automatic recalibration cycle every 72 hours. Support should advise growers to install 3.2.1 and trigger a manual recalibration once. The hotfix bundle must be verified before distribution, so I'm including the signing key used for the 3.2.1 packages below.

release key, fahof-yagap: bky3_m5d